¿Qué tipo de máquina de marcado láser es adecuada para grabar patrones de alto contraste en tubos de plástico HDPE negros??

Tabla de contenido

Para grabar patrones de alto contraste en tubos de plástico HDPE negros, Una máquina de marcado láser UV suele ser la mejor opción.. The table below summarizes its main features and advantages for your quick understanding:

Características: Máquina de marcado láser UV (Recommended)

Core Advantages:

✅ Cold Processing: Minimal heat-affected zone, avoiding material scorching and deformation

✅ High Contrast: Enables clear, permanent light-colored (p.ej., white) markings on black surfaces

✅ Fine Marking: Extremely small focused spot, suitable for fine patterns and small text

Longitud de onda láser: 355Nuevo Méjico

Typical Power: 3W. – 5W.

Marking Effect: Light-colored (white/light gray) calificación

Key Considerations: Proof testing is required to ensure the HDPE material you are using produces ideal contrast.

💡 Other Laser Equipment Options

In addition to the mainstream UV laser, depending on your specific needs and budget, you can also consider the following two types of laser marking machines:

Green Laser Marking Machine: This type of equipment uses a 532nm wavelength laser, also falling under the cold processing category, and has good processing effects on various metal and non-metal materials (incluyendo plásticos). It can also achieve finer markings and is another option to consider.

Fiber Optic/MOPA Laser Marking Machine: This type of equipment uses a 1064nm wavelength laser. While it is suitable for some plastic materials, special care is needed when handling heat-sensitive materials such as black HDPE. Improper parameter control can cause material deformation or unsatisfactory marking contrast. Sin embargo, its advantage lies in its excellent performance in marking metals, and some models (such as the MOPA type) offer more flexible parameter adjustments, potentially achieving special effects on specific materials (such as black marking).

🔍 Practical Purchase Advice

To ensure you choose the most suitable equipment, here are some specific suggestions:

Always conduct a sample test: This is the most crucial step. Different brands and formulations of HDPE plastics will react differently to lasers. Be sure to provide your actual HDPE pipe sample to the supplier for a sample test to visually confirm whether the marking clarity, contraste, and effect meet your requirements.

Choose the appropriate power: For marking on HDPE, a 3W to 5W UV laser is usually sufficient. Higher power generally results in faster marking speeds, but this also increases equipment cost and size.

Consider equipment integration: Choose a compact, integrated unit or a flexible, modular unit based on your production line space.

Focus on core components and after-sales service: Select equipment with high-quality lasers and high-speed galvanometer scanning systems. Además, laser equipment is a precision instrument; choosing a brand that offers reliable warranties (p.ej., some manufacturers offer 3-year or 2-year guarantees) and timely technical support is crucial.
